![]() | Plague Wind (1998) (Book 235 in the Executioner series) A novel by Don Pendleton (Chuck Rogers) |
The Kanabo Corporation, a Japanese industrial conglomerate, continues its policy of trying to overcome corporation secretly plans to finance and equip the world's most fanatical terrorist organizations that are dedicated to attacking Western powers. By using non-Japanese terrorists, they plan to spread political dissension and destabilize governments and economies of Western countries without drawing attention to their involvement. America deploys the Executioner to stop this threat.
